But there aren’t many emcees in the 50 years of hip-hop that have had the track record, enduring legacy and influence of MC Lyte.
The Flatbush emcee broke down barriers in the late 1980s with conscious rap that drew attention to issues that affected the Black community, like addiction, racism and misogyny.
With the release of her 1988 debut album “Lyte as a Rock,” MC Lyte made history as the first female solo rapper to release a studio album. In 1993, she was the first female solo rapper to be nominated for a Grammy, for Best Rap Single for “Ruffneck” — the first gold single by a female rapper.
Before she was even 45, she received the “I Am Hip Hop” lifetime achievement award from BET, in 2013.
Among those who have cited her as an influence are Lil’ Kim, Da Brat, Missy Elliott, Lauryn Hill, Monie Love, Eve and others.
